Hello Space, a Japanese technology startup focused on clean energy and mobility solutions, is preparing to introduce a product termed MAG DRIVE at the upcoming CES 2026 exhibition. This system is described as a regenerative drive mechanism that employs specialized materials to generate electrical power from the act of pedaling a bicycle, while purportedly eliminating the typical magnetic drag associated with such generators.
Hello Space's MAG DRIVE technology integrates a generator, control electronics, and a dual-battery configuration that automatically alternates between charging and discharging cycles. The company intended to substantially extend the operational range of electric bicycles by reducing dependency on stationary charging points.
Hello Space developed the MAG DRIVE innovation through a partnership with Toyota Tsusho Nexty Electronics Group and has established a collaborative agreement with an Indian electric vehicle manufacturer, XERO, for the commercial production of e-bikes incorporating this system.
